Transaction 8739cb3251ed2b143ecf2947739efa9a175f4c4c2e9948f572b46c5466b15515

1 Input
2 Outputs
  • 8739cb3251ed2b143ecf2947739efa9a175f4c4c2e9948f572b46c5466b15515:0
  • value  3500000
    address  37qEMCqf31uQmENah2LThecWvKuUBwoe8X
  • 8739cb3251ed2b143ecf2947739efa9a175f4c4c2e9948f572b46c5466b15515:1
  • value  571075
    address  3J4wL1uDQsYNX57HBkeWdwiABKduUMcijq